More jobs:
Manager, Engineering
Job in
Miami, Miami-Dade County, Florida, 33131, USA
Listed on 2026-06-02
Listing for:
Royal Caribbean Group
Full Time
position Listed on 2026-06-02
Job specializations:
-
Software Development
AI Engineer, Software Engineer
Job Description & How to Apply Below
We are proud to be the vacation-industry leader with global brands - including Royal Caribbean International, Celebrity Cruises and Silversea Cruises - the most innovative fleet and private destinations, and the best people. Together, we are dedicated to turning the vacation of a lifetime into a lifetime of vacations for our guests.
The Royal Caribbean Group's Global E-Commerce Team has an exciting career opportunity for a full-time Manager, Engineering reporting to the Director, Engineering.
This position is onsite and based in Miami, Florida.
This position is also not eligible for work authorization sponsorship.
Position Summary:
As an Engineering Manager (EM) in our Global E-Commerce Engineering organization, you will lead high-performing teams that deliver innovative, scalable, and high-quality software solutions for our digital commerce platform. You will be responsible for aligning technical roadmaps with business goals, fostering a culture of engineering excellence, and driving strategic execution.
Your role is not just about shipping features-it's about making sound technical decisions, communicating effectively with stakeholders, and developing a world-class engineering team. You will be a key player in shaping the future of how customers consider, purchase, and plan their cruise vacations.
Essential Duties and Responsibilities:
1. Technical Leadership & Roadmap Execution
- Define and execute a technical strategy aligned with product and business goals.
- Balance innovation vs. execution-knowing when to build, iterate, or cut scope.
- Ensure scalable, maintainable, and high-performance software architectures.
- Clearly communicate trade-offs between scalability, performance, and delivery timelines.
- Maintain best practices in engineering processes, security, and compliance (SOX,
Dev Sec Ops ).
- Act as a bridge between engineering, product, and business teams, ensuring alignment.
- Proactively manage expectations and avoid surprises for leadership.
- Tailor communication depth for different audiences-from deep technical discussions with engineers to high-level business updates.
- Influence decision-making with data, risk analysis, and sound technical judgment.
- Lead your product engineering teams in designing and delivering customer-facing
agentic AI solutions - including autonomous multi-agent systems, LLM-orchestrated workflows, and retrieval-augmented generation (RAG) pipelines - that improve how customers discover, book, and engage with cruise experiences. - Partner with product and technical leaders to identify where agentic AI creates
meaningful leverage across the e-commerce platform - from intelligent search and
personalization to booking flows and post-purchase engagement. - Champion AI-assisted engineering practices within your teams, ensuring engineers have the tools, skills, and confidence to build and maintain production-grade AI systems responsibly.
- Stay current on AI/GenAI advancements and bring grounded, timely recommendations on where to invest, what to adopt, and what risks to manage.
- Lead teams to deliver high-quality software on time, ensuring smooth execution of
roadmap items. - Manage cross-team dependencies effectively, ensuring seamless collaboration.
- Continuously improve team processes without over-engineering solutions.
- Foster a culture of accountability, transparency, and continuous learning.
- Identify and nurture future leaders within the team.
- Provide actionable feedback and career coaching to engineers at all levels.
- Create an environment where engineers thrive, innovate, and stay engaged.
- Drive hiring, onboarding, and retention strategies to build a world-class engineering team.
- 7+ years of experience in software engineering, including hands-on development and leadership roles.
- 3+ years of experience managing software engineering teams, ideally in a fast-paced, highly regulated environment (e.g., banking, e-commerce, Dev Sec Ops ).
- Proven ability to balance short-term execution with long-term technical vision.
- Experience with scalable architectures, cloud platforms, and transactional
applications. - Hands-on experience building and shipping production-grade agentic AI solutions - including autonomous agents, multi-agent orchestration frameworks (e.g., Lang Graph, CrewAI, Auto Gen), RAG pipelines, and LLM-integrated application workflows - with demonstrated ability to take these systems from proof-of-concept through scalable production deployment.
- Exceptional communication skills, with the ability to engage both technical and non-technical stakeholders.
- Strong…
To View & Apply for jobs on this site that accept applications from your location or country, tap the button below to make a Search.
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
(If this job is in fact in your jurisdiction, then you may be using a Proxy or VPN to access this site, and to progress further, you should change your connectivity to another mobile device or PC).
Search for further Jobs Here:
×